Output 863019a66d1463c8755fdba81765a2992a1c6019eb94527c7767f7c346dd56a6:1

value
21453915
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2f2761897c34b755f91d3928816eb235a8ba7cc OP_EQUAL
address
3LvQHLQr3yZGBJsypp3WArHemEH7cophKA
transaction
863019a66d1463c8755fdba81765a2992a1c6019eb94527c7767f7c346dd56a6
spent
true